Large Tongkonan Toraja model in carved and painted wood, Sulawesi / Indonesia

About the Item

Large Tongkonan Toraja model in carved and painted wood, on stilts. Sulawesi / Indonesia 20th. Very good condition. Dimensions: height 66 cm width 58 cm depth 25 cm

  • Large Antique Map of the west coast of Celebes, Sulawesi, Indonesia
    Located in Langweer, NL
    Original antique map titled 'Kaart der Westkust van Celebes van Makasser tot Laijkan'. This large map shows the west coast of Celebes, Sulawesi, Indonesia. It covers the region of Makassar to Cikoang. Inset map of the coast of Selat (Strait) Makassar, also showing the Dutch Fort Rotterdam, to day Fort Ujung Pandang. With historical traces dating back to the Kingdom of Gowa from the 16th century to colonization by the Dutch, this Fort has silently witnessed many episodes in Makassar’s history, playing a most essential role in its development. Originally called Benteng or Fort Jumpandang or Ujung Pandang, the huge complex was first built in 1545 in the era of Imanrigau Daeng Bonto Karaeng Lakiung or Karaeng Tunipalangga Ulaweng, the tenth King of Gowa.
